AVO Limited Edition 2012 La Trompeta

March 7, 2012 (Tampa, FL) – Cigar icon Avo Uvezian is celebrating his 86th birthday with the release of his Limited Edition Anniversary Cigar, “La Trompeta.” The “86th Anniversary” marks the eleventh annual limited edition release from AVO Cigars, a tradition the legendary cigar composer started to commemorate his 75th birthday.

The new AVO Limited Edition 2012 – ‘La Trompeta’ is a dedication to the Jazz musician and aficionado on his 86th birthday, a coronation of his lifetime work. Decades of Avo Uvezian’s work and passion are united in every single cigar, as well as tradition and established knowledge of the tobacco master, Hendrik Kelner.

Through the subtle balanced Ligero tobaccos and the add-on of Peruvian Seco from exquisite tobacco fields, this special vintage is a medium to full- bodied cigar with complex notes in the aftertaste. The beautiful, slightly oily Ecuador Special Sun Grown wrapper “Seleccion 702” awards this cigar an indescribable spicy and balanced, multi-faceted experience. A dark brown lacquered box with rounded edges, covered with a stylish black print of the “Avo silhouette” as a cigar aficionado. Avo, as the musician with his trumpet, is radiantly printed with gold foil in the background.

“La Trompeta” presents itself in a majestic and charming cigar format – a brilliant 6 ½ x 54 “Torpedo” – including the addition of a special feature to pay homage to the jazz trumpet, three small circular cigar leaf cut-outs are placed on the wrapper leaf to resemble “trumpet keys” – limited to 100,000 cigars worldwide with 50,000 cigars for the US market.

“La Trompeta” will be available on March 28th at Select Merchants as a 10-count box with a retail price of $15.50 – taxes not included.
